Do not feed this to your dog! It could give your dog heart disease!
I have been feeding this food to my dog for years (this is an updated recipe but similar to the one before). She is 9 years old and now has heart disease with an enlarged heart. The FDA has linked grain free diets to heart disease in dogs. I believe the peas, sweet potatoes, chickpeas, and tapioca are the cause. The one thing I noticed about her on this diet is that she pooped a lot. Like, pooped more than she ate. They were healthy stools but way too much. I believe all that fiber actually depleted her body of necessary nutrients and led to her heart disease. The sweetest dog in the world and seeing her have labored breathing now and passing out on occasion is devastating. Do not feed this food to your dog. The sad reality is there isn't really any good foods to feed your dog. They either have all those starches and fiber or they have toxic, crappy ingredients, or they put ingredients in like spinach, kale, and other greens that contain oxalates. I have started making her food and I suggest you do the same. I get the raw meat tubes from primal pet and then add 23% of the weight of her daily food intake with vegetables and fruits and seeds that I know are safe. So 77% meat, organs, and bones and 23% vegetables, seeds, and fruits.
